To apply for a Medical Marijuana Card in Pennsylvania, patients need to prepare a few basic documents to complete both the physician evaluation and state registration process.
You must provide proof of residency in Pennsylvania. This typically includes:
Pennsylvania driver’s license, or
State-issued ID card
The name and address must match your registration details in the state system.
In most cases, your state ID will also serve as your identity verification. The Pennsylvania Medical Marijuana Program requires accurate personal information to process your application.
Medical records are helpful but not always required. These may include:
Diagnosis records for a qualifying condition
Doctor’s notes or treatment history
Prescription history related to your condition
While not mandatory in every case, having documentation can help support your evaluation with a licensed physician.
After your evaluation, a state-approved physician will submit your certification directly to the Pennsylvania Medical Marijuana Registry. Patients do not need to upload this themselves, but it is a required part of the process.
Patients must pay the state application fee to receive their MMJ Card. The fee is paid online through the official registry portal.

Getting a MMJ Card in Pennsylvania is a straightforward process:
Create a profile in the Pennsylvania Medical Marijuana Registry.
Schedule an online evaluation with a licensed physician.

If approved, the physician will certify you for a MMJ Card.
Submit your application through the state portal and pay the required fee.
